During a sale, the price of a sweather was changed from $20-$16. What was the percemt of decrease in the price of the sweather

Answer:

20%

Explanation:

STEP 1:

final - initial = change in price.

$16 - $20 = -$4

STEP 2:

change / initial = % change.

-$4 / $20 = -0.20 = -20%

therefore, the price decreased by 20%.
